A word about shows

The Basenji Club of NSW holds 2 breed shows each year.

 

Easter time each year sees the club host our Open Show.

 

The second weekend in October the club holds its Championship Show.

The NSW Champ Show has long been regarded as Australia's premier Basenji breed show. Usual breed entry numbers are over 100 with exhibitors travelling from all states of Australia to attend.

Each year the club secures an International judge and always selects a judge that is either a breeder of Basenjis or someone that has a recognised history within the breed. So being awarded the ultimate prize of Best in Show at this event is something that all Australian breeders strive for.

Many breeder-judges around the world consider the NSW Champ Show, the best Basenji show in the world and most judges consider being offered an appointment at this show the highlight of their judging careers.

Basenjis in Australia have, for a long time, been considered the best in the world, so its no wonder that if you are the lucky breeder or owner of the Best in Show Winner, it will always remain a very important part of your canine life.
